The reaction between prop-2-yne-1-sulphonyl chloride and α-morpholinostyrene was performed (a) in the presence of an equimolar amount of triethylamine at 0° to give 4-acetyl-3-phenyl-2H-thiet 1,1-dioxide (7) and 1-morpholino-1-phenyl-3-thiahex-1-en-5-yne 3,3-dioxide (3) or the corresponding 3-thiahex-1-en-5-one dioxide (6), depending on the work-up conditions; and (b) at –30° with triethylamine and
丙-2-炔-1-磺酰氯与α-吗啉代苯乙烯之间的反应(a)在等摩尔量的三乙胺的存在下于0°进行,得到4-乙酰基-3-苯基-2 H - thiet 1, 1-二氧化物(7)和1-吗啉代-1-苯基-3-硫杂1--1--5-炔3,3-二氧化物(3)或相应的3-硫杂-1--1--5-二氧化物( 6),取决于后处理条件;(b)在–30°时与三乙胺和磺酰氯以3:1的比例混合,得到3-吗啉代-3-苯基-2-乙烯基偏二乙炔1,1-二氧化物(11)和开链砜(6)。讨论了产品的来源。化合物(11)和1-吗啉代-1-苯基-3-硫杂六-1,4,5-三烯3,3-二氧化物(10)被证明是砜(7)和(6)的可能前体,分别。
